At the foundry plant of PJSC KAMAZ, a whitewashing machine was restored. Thanks to this, the whitewashing of slag pits in the foundry workshop No. 1 of the cast iron casting production became more convenient and 16 times faster.
Previously, the interior of the five-ton steel slag ladle (a special bucket for slag) was painted in several layers by four people using brushes. For convenience, the container had to be turned on its sides using a loader. The full painting process took 16 hours, or two shifts. This distracted smelters and machine operators from their main work. The painted ladles were then filled with slag. However, in the charging yard, during unloading, the slag stuck to the walls, and it had to be knocked out; as a result, ladles often cracked or broke and were sent for disposal. Orders had to be placed with the precision steel casting department.
The foundry workers decided to restore the whitewashing machine in the melting section. According to Pavel Melentyev, deputy production manager for technical matters, the installation had been used at the plant since the 1970s, but due to lack of spare parts, it was written off. In November of last year, the foundry workers began exploring how to reconstruct the machine.“At that time, the equipment required a large number of spare parts. Nowadays, modern components make servicing and using the unit easier. Of course, it was proposed to restore the machine to its original form. But that would have been very costly — we would have had to purchase pumps, tanks, and relays. We sat down with electricians and mechanics, thought it through, crossed out items that could be done without. In the end, the scheme was simplified as much as possible.”, – explainedPavel Melentyev.
The limewashing machine itself consists of a metal frame to which a control cabinet with a push-button panel, a tank, a gearbox, two electric motors, and a nozzle lowering drive are attached. In this scheme, the air supply to the nozzle is direct.
Repair workers, production staff, and the design department of the foundry plant began implementing the planned activities in January 2026 and independently restored the machine in their free time. Only one person is required to start the process. Most often, this is a melter from one of the four melting furnaces and soaking pits. When he presses the “start” button on the control panel, the nozzle lowers into the ladle and begins spraying lime. A 5-6 cm layer is applied evenly along the walls. With this setup, the container can be coated in about an hour. The lime thickness is sufficient to prevent slag from sticking to the walls, so the slag pots (there are 12 units in LC-1) will last much longer.
